We have a very surprising decision to announce. 

All week there were some big rumors suggesting that 25-year-old Philadelphia Flyers center Jordan Weal was meeting with a number of Canadian teams, leading to a belief that his time was in Philadelphia was done, but once again general manager Ron Hextall has worked some magic.

According to a breaking news report from TSN insider Darren Dreger the Flyers have convinced Weal to forgo free agency, and instead have re-signed him to a brand new contract, the details of which are unknown at this time. 

There have been rumors that it is a two-year deal, however we are awaiting more specific confirmation before calling that official.

Update: Dreger now reports the deal pays weal $1.25 million per season over the two-year deal, however there is a $1 million signing bonus in addition to that salary making his average annual value $1.75 million.
